The Everest University Transcript Form is a document that allows students to request their official or unofficial academic transcripts from the institution. To obtain an official transcript, students must be current with their financial obligations to the school, while those not in good standing may only receive an unofficial copy. For a seamless process, complete the form with the required information and submit it via fax, email, or mail.

When it comes to obtaining your academic records from Everest University, the Transcript Request Form is an essential tool. This straightforward form allows students to request their official transcripts, provided they are up to date with their financial obligations to the institution. If a student has outstanding financial responsibilities, they can still access an unofficial copy of their transcript. Completing the form requires basic personal information, including your name, student ID number, and contact details. Additionally, you’ll need to specify the number of copies you wish to receive and provide a signature to authorize the request. For convenience, the form can be submitted via fax, email, or regular mail, with specific instructions provided for each method. It’s important to note that faxed transcripts are considered unofficial, so choose your submission method wisely. Understanding these details can help streamline the process and ensure you receive your transcripts in a timely manner.
Transcript Request Form
Complete this form with all applicable information. Students who are current with their financial obligation to the school may at any time obtain an official transcript by completing this form. Students who are not current with their financial obligations may receive an unofficial copy of their transcript.
Student signature is required.
Fax request to:
813-902-6782
Attention: Registrar
Email request to:
EUOtranscripts@cci.edu
Mail Request to: 5701 E. Hillsborough Ave. Suite 2300, Tampa, FL 33610
